MCA & Burzootie - Drum Machine (1985)
YouTube via alittletreasure
"MCA and Burzootie - Drum Machine
from Def Jam 12" .
Produced and Mixed by Jay Burzootie Burnett
Edited by The Latin Rascals"
via Inteliko
"Stumbled on this on youtube, MCA from Beasties rhyming about drum machines..vocals are so heartfelt by me in regard to drum machines..left me smitten. Got to here these lyrics, mention of an oberheim dmx and a lexicon space station also.
"Burzooties on the mix most of the time, he works on the machines but he doesnt really rhyme"...genius vox.., 5:57 of rhymes like these with a fat drum break and electrofied efx."
Update via casio hardcore in the comments: "Classic tune! Just FYI: Jay Burnett originally released this song back in 1982 under the artist name of "Drum Machine". The 12" has a lyrical version (presumably with Jay rhyming) and the instrumental version. The version he does with MCA a few years later is the same song, same concept, different lyrics and different sounds. If you dig this version then I suggest you hunt down the original version ;)"
Klee on MC-202
YouTube via synthdood
"Here is a tune I was working on recently. I wanted to see how the mc-202 would work with the EM Klee. As you can see it works well. The Klee is a bit fast for the mc-202's CPU and you can hear when the mc-202 cant quite track the Klee. The effect sounds really cool! I will be trying this more often."

Korg DVP-1 Vocoder
via this auction
"Apparently somewhat rare 80's vocal processing unit from Korg. Has a nice vocoder, a rather lo-fi harmonizer/pitchshifter, and a bleh synthesizer (good enough for vocoding use, though). Has MIDI."

Yamaha DX-100
"This is Yamaha's 4-operator FM synth based on the popular DX-7. It features an input for a breath controller and a 4-octave 49-note (C-C) keyboard... The DX-100 has Midi In-Out-Thru for great flexibility. Audio output for straight line amplification, or Talkbox use...
Yamaha DX-100 FM Frequency Modulation Synthesizer
8 note Polyphony
Compact Digital 4- Operator FM Synthesizer
49 mini-keys
192 Presets, 24 User
Midi With velocity and aftertouch
Killer Bass Tones"
Polymoog Coffee Table
be sure to see these
"This is a one-of-a-kind Polymoog synthesizer coffee table. I created this a few weeks ago by building a coffee table into and around a real Polymoog synthesizer body from my parted out and non-functioning late model Polymoog (SN# 4075). It was a pain in the ass to do, not only the physical construction and time, but drawing up accurate panel and keyboard graphics and having them printed up on gloss laminated vinyl for a nice spill proof surface. I built in two drawers with inside dimensions of 13.75"x10.5"x1.75". Total table size is 46" wide, 22" deep, and 20.5" high. I listed it as new, because I built it just for the purpose of selling since I don't have a decent living room setting (had to drag it to somebody else's house for the photos).
